Comprehending Car Fobs
automatic car key replacement fobs are push-button control devices that provide several vital functions for contemporary automobiles. They typically permit users to lock and unlock their cars, start the engine from another location, and sometimes even open the trunk or trigger the panic alarm. With developments in technology, lots of car fobs also include additional functions, such as distance picking up or smart device combination.
Types of Car Fobs
Car fobs can normally be classified into three categories:
Standard Key Fobs: These include basic locking and unlocking functionalities.Transponder Fobs: These have a chip that interacts with the vehicle to permit engine start.Smart Key Systems: These assist in keyless entry and ignition, enabling users to begin their automobiles without physically placing a fob.Why Car Fobs Might Need Replacement
There are different reasons that a car owner may require a replacement fob:
Loss: A car fob might be lost throughout everyday activities.Damage: Fobs can sustain damage from drops, water, or basic wear and tear.Battery Wear: Over time, batteries in fobs might require replacement. The procedure for obtaining a replacement mobile car keys replacement fob can differ based on the vehicle make and model. Below are the general actions one can follow:

Identify the Fob Type: Determine whether your fob is standard, transponder, or smart key system.

Find a Replacement Source: Car fobs can be acquired from numerous sources:
Automobile Dealerships: The most dependable but often the most pricey option.Specialized Locksmiths: Some locksmith professionals have the capability to develop or set key fobs.Online Retailers: Websites like Amazon or eBay may have suitable fobs, but care should be worked out concerning compatibility and quality.Local Auto Parts Stores: Some stores might provide fundamental replacements, especially for standard fobs.
Check Compatibility: If buying online or from a locksmith professional, ensure that the replacement fob is suitable with your vehicle model.

Setting the Fob: Depending on the kind of fob, shows might be necessary. This can typically be done by:
Professional Help: A car dealership or automotive locksmith can configure your brand-new fob.DIY Methods: Some car models permit users to program fobs utilizing on-board treatments. Always consult the owner's manual for particular guidelines.Cost Considerations

Lots of modern car fobs include a programmed guideline guide, enabling owners to configure their fobs in your home. Here's how to set some fobs by yourself:
Access the Vehicle: Ensure all doors are closed and the key is out of the ignition.Place the Key: Insert the key into the ignition, without turning it.Switch on and Off: Turn the ignition on and off, normally 2 times, and in some cases, unlock the door within 20 seconds.Use the Fob: Press the lock or unlock button on the replacement fob. The vehicle must react, validating the programming.
Keep in mind: This process may vary based upon the make and design of the vehicle.
FAQs about Replacement Car Fobs1. Can I obtain a replacement fob without the original?
Yes, many locksmiths and car dealerships can produce a replacement fob using your vehicle recognition number (VIN).
2. The length of time does it take to get a replacement fob?
Depending upon the source (dealer, locksmith, etc), it can take anywhere from a few minutes to a week.
3. Will my car run without a key fob?
Most modern-day cars equipped with fob ignition systems will not begin without the fob due to built-in anti-theft systems.
4. Is programming always needed for a new fob?
Generally, yes. Both transponder and wise fobs need shows to sync with your vehicle's engine.
5. Can my key fob be fixed?
In most cases, yes. A broken fob might just need a brand-new battery or circuit board repairs, typically carried out by a locksmith professional.
